Why Exact Aquarium Measurements Matter
An aquarium is not simply an ornamental glass box; it is a closed biological community. Every gallon of water counts when it pertains to preserving stable water specifications, making sure appropriate oxygenation, and offering enough swimming space.
When individuals rely on uncertainty, they often face typical mistakes:
- Overstocking: Misjudging water volume results in keeping too lots of fish, which rapidly overwhelms the biological filtering.
- Stunted Growth: Certain fish require specific swimming lengths and water volumes to grow healthily.
- Structural Failures: Water weighs roughly 8.34 pounds per gallon. A relatively little 50-gallon tank weighs over 500 pounds when completely set up, making structural assistance a critical computation.
The Mathematics Behind an Aquarium Size Calculator
Many standard aquariums are rectangle-shaped prisms. Computing their volume relies on basic geometry, though conversion aspects are needed to equate cubic inches into gallons or liters.
Standard Volume Formulas
To discover the volume of a rectangle-shaped tank in inches:
- Cubic Inches: ₤ text Length times text Width times text Height = text Overall Cubic Inches ₤
- Gallons (US): ₤ text Cubic Inches div 231 = text Gallons ₤
- Liters: ₤ text Cubic Inches times 0.016387 = text Liters ₤
Note: Always step from the within glass panels instead of the external frame to get the most accurate water volume estimate.

While an aquarium size calculator supplies the total water volume, the shape of the tank is just as essential as the numbers. Two tanks might both hold 40 gallons of water, however they can support entirely different types of water life depending on their dimensions.
Horizontal vs. Vertical Tanks
- Long and Shallow Tanks: These provide a big area at the water-air interface. This promotes superior oxygen exchange and provides schooling fish a lot of horizontal swimming length.
- High and Narrow Tanks: While aesthetically striking and space-saving in a space, high tanks have less area for gas exchange. They can likewise make aquascaping and regular maintenance (like scraping algae from the bottom) rather challenging.
Elements to Consider When Using an Aquarium Calculator
Choosing a tank size includes stabilizing a number of real-world variables. Before locking in your measurements, assess the following requirements:
- Available Floor Space and Weight Capacity: Ensure the designated piece of furnishings or Aquarium Gallon Size Calculator stand is rated to hold the total weight calculated (water + glass + substrate + decor). Never position a heavy tank on standard household furnishings not designed for vibrant loads.
- The "One Inch Per Gallon" Myth: A historical general rule suggested that a person inch of fish requires one gallon of water. Modern aquarists know this is mostly incorrect. A 6-inch Oscar fish produces significantly more biological waste than six 1-inch neon tetras, in spite of taking up the exact same theoretical "inch" quota.
- Schooling and Territorial Requirements: Active swimmers like Danios require length to dart back and forth, no matter total Water Calculator Aquarium volume. Territorial bottom-dwellers, like certain Cichlids, need extensive floor space (footprint) to develop and safeguard borders.
- Maintenance Effort: Larger volumes of water dilute waste products more slowly, making water parameters more steady. Paradoxically, big fish tanks are frequently much easier to keep well balanced than small nano tanks, which can experience rapid chemistry shifts.
Step-by-Step Guide to Planning Your Tank Setup
As soon as an online aquarium size calculator yields a favored tank measurement, enthusiasts need to follow a structured preparation procedure:
- Determine Stocking Goals: Write down the particular species of fish, invertebrates, and live plants meant for the habitat.
- Represent Displacement: Remember that rocks, driftwood, gravel, and filters displace water. A 55-gallon tank might only hold around 48 to 50 real gallons of water when fully decorated.
- Determine Equipment Needs: Use the volume output to measure coordinating equipment:
- Filters: Look for a purification system ranked for at least 1.5 to 2 times the tank's actual volume.
- Heating systems: A general general rule is 3 to 5 watts of heating power per gallon of water.
- Lighting: Intensity requirements vary hugely depending on whether the tank features low-light plants or a modern planted aquascape.
